Why Choose a Compact Cot?
Compact cots are designed with performance and space performance in mind. Here are a few reasons that they have actually gained appeal among city residents and households:
Space-Saving Design: These cots are specifically crafted to inhabit less flooring space, making them perfect for homes, studio flats, or homes with minimal guest accommodations.
Mobility: Many compact cots include light-weight styles and collapsible frames, enabling users to carry them easily whenever required, be it for camping journeys or family visits.
Economical: Compared to traditional beds, compact cots are frequently more inexpensive, making them available to a larger variety of customers.
Versatility: Compact cots can be utilized for different functions-- from visitor beds to play areas for children-- making them extremely versatile in any home.
Types of Compact Cots
When picking a compact cot, it's important to comprehend the different types available on the market. Below is a table that lays out some of the most popular types:
| Type of Compact Cot | Features | Best For |
|---|---|---|
| Folding Cots | Light-weight, easy to shop, usually comes with a carrying bag | Outdoor camping, travel, or occasional guest usage |
| Portable Cribs | Safe for infants, often consists of a mattress and mesh sides for presence | Infants and toddlers, perfect for parents on the go |
| Daybeds | Multi-functional, doubles as a couch throughout the day | Little living rooms, guest rooms |
| Loft Beds | Elevated style with area underneath for storage or a desk | Small bedrooms where optimizing floor space is vital |
| Murphy Beds | Wall-mounted, folds down when required; supplies a full-sized sleeping location | Irreversible solutions in studio apartments |
Key Features to Consider
When searching for a compact cot, possible purchasers should evaluate the following key features to find the finest suitable for their requirements:
Size: Measure your offered space and consider how the cot will fit within that area.
Material: Look for durable materials, both for the frame (metal or wood) and the mattress (memory foam or innerspring) to guarantee longevity and support.
Relieve of Setup: Many compact cots are developed for quick assembly and disassembly. Consider how easy it is to set up and take down the cot.
Portability: If you plan to move the cot frequently, a lightweight model with a carrying case may be the very best alternative.
Weight Capacity: Always examine the weight limitation specified by the manufacturer to ensure safety for all users.
